What is the primary safety concern when combining Cordyceps with blood thinners?
Answer
It may inhibit platelet aggregation, raising the risk of bleeding.
A significant safety consideration regarding Cordyceps use involves its potential interaction with medications affecting blood clotting. The fungus is noted for its ability to inhibit platelet aggregation, which is the process where blood cells clump together to form clots. For individuals already taking blood thinners, known as anticoagulants, introducing Cordyceps can elevate the risk of excessive bleeding or hemorrhage. Consequently, it is strongly advised that anyone on such medication, or those scheduled for surgery, cease consumption of Cordyceps approximately two weeks prior to the procedure to mitigate this potential interaction.
